Resource Consultant
Palco, Inc.Resource Consultant guiding and mentoring individuals with disabilities in self-directed personal care services through West Virginia waiver programs. Meeting participants in their homes and providing support and evaluation.
About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Meet with participants in their homes at least every six (6) months, in accordance with established timelines.
- Demonstrate expertise of the Personal Options services program, applicable West Virginia waiver programs, and Palco policies.
- Educate and mentor participants and/or their designated representative on their rights, responsibilities, and risks in the program;
- Monitor and evaluate participants or their designated representative on their ability to participate in the program.
- Assist members and representatives, as appropriate, in developing and implementing their initial service/spending plan and subsequent updates.
- Monitor service/spending plan utilization.
- Report and respond to all member/representative complaints and grievances regarding FMS and Resource Consulting services.
- Act as a mandatory reporter and report and respond to all required incidents, including, but not limited to, any allegations of reports of suspected abuse, neglect, and exploitation.
- Use a person-centered approach in all interactions with participants.
- Thoroughly and accurately document visits with participants on a company-issued laptop using professional and detailed language.
- Log events and run reports electronically.
- Perform required administrative tasks daily to include calling to schedule and/or confirm upcoming visits and responding to company emails and calls.
- Follow operational procedures as defined by Palco.
- Participate in shadowing opportunities with new resource consultants as requested and attend and participate in periodic training sessions as required by Palco.
- Distribute new information to participants on your caseload in a timely manner.
- Display care in use of company equipment and data in accordance with company policies, including HIPPA privacy practices.
